Blagovescensk vs Guwahati Climate & Distance Between

India flag
  • The distance between Blagovescensk, Russia and Guwahati, India is approximately 4,065 km or 2,526 mi.
  • To reach Blagovescensk in this distance one would set out from Guwahati bearing 39° or NE and follow the great circles arc to approach Blagovescensk bearing 62.1° or ENE .
  • Blagovescensk has a warm summer continental/ hemiboreal climate with dry winters (Dwb) whereas Guwahati has a humid subtropical climate with dry winters (Cwa).
  • Blagovescensk is in or near the boreal moist forest biome whereas Guwahati is in or near the subtropical moist forest biome.
  • The average annual temperature is 23.5 °C (42.3°F) cooler.
  • Average monthly temperatures vary by 32.5 °C (58.5°F) more in Blagovescensk. The continentality subtype is truly continental as opposed to truly oceanic.
  • Total annual precipitation averages 1149.3 mm (45.2 in) less which is equivalent to 1149.3 l/m² (28.21 US gal/ft²) or 11,493,000 l/ha (1,228,678 US gal/ac) less. About 1/3 as much.
  • The altitude of the sun at midday is overall 24.2° lower in Blagovescensk than in Guwahati.
  • Relative humidity levels are 7.5% lower.
  • The mean dew point temperature is 23.9°C (43.1°F) lower.
